Хайнеман Д., Поллис Г., Селков С. Алгоритмы. Справочник с примерами на C, C++, Java и Python

Издательство: Вильямс
Автор: Хайнеман Д., Поллис Г., Селков С.
ISBN: 978-5-9908910-7-4, 978-1-491-94892-7
Страниц: 432
Язык: Русский
Год издания: 2018

 
 
 

Описание книгиСодержаниеДополнительно

Книги по IT. Это руководство является источником информации о реализации или использовании широкого диапазона алгоритмов при решении проблем. Издание будет полезно программистам и проектировщикам программного обеспечения. Изучив книгу, читатели смогут эффективнее решать стоящие перед ними задачи.

Предисловие ко второму изданию 15
Глава 1. Мысли алгоритмически 21
Глава 2. Математика алгоритмов 29
Глава 3. Строительные блоки алгоритмов 57
Глава 4. Алгоритмы сортировки 77
Глава 5. Поиск 119
Глава 6. Алгоритмы на графах 165
Глава 7. Поиск путей в ИИ 205
Глава 8. Алгоритмы транспортных сетей 257
Глава 9. Вычислительная геометрия 289
Глава 10. Пространственные древовидные структуры 331
Глава 11. Дополнительные категории алгоритмов 375
Глава 12. Эпилог: алгоритмические принципы 397
Приложение. Хронометраж 409
Литература 421
Предметный указатель 425